引言
Java Web开发框架在构建动态、可扩展的Web应用程序方面扮演着重要角色。对于初学者来说,选择合适的框架并掌握其核心概念是成功入门的关键。本文将为您揭秘Java Web开发框架的轻松入门攻略,帮助您快速掌握相关知识。
Java Web开发框架概述
Java Web开发框架是一套为开发者提供便捷的Web应用开发工具和方法的库。它可以帮助开发者简化开发过程,提高开发效率。常见的Java Web开发框架包括Spring、Hibernate、MyBatis等。
选择合适的Java Web开发框架
Spring Framework:作为Java Web开发中最流行的框架之一,Spring提供了依赖注入(DI)、面向切面编程(AOP)等功能,简化了开发过程。Spring MVC是Spring框架的一个模块,专门用于构建Web应用。
Hibernate:Hibernate是一个对象关系映射(ORM)框架,可以将Java对象映射到数据库表中,简化了数据库操作。
MyBatis:MyBatis是一个半ORM框架,它将SQL映射到Java接口,简化了数据库操作。
Java Web开发框架入门攻略
1. 环境搭建
安装JDK:Java Web开发需要Java开发环境,首先安装JDK。
选择IDE:推荐使用IntelliJ IDEA或Eclipse等集成开发环境。
安装服务器:常用的Java Web服务器有Tomcat、Jetty等。
2. 学习基础
Java基础:掌握Java语言的基本语法、数据类型、控制结构、面向对象编程(OOP)等。
Web基础:了解HTTP协议、HTML/CSS/JavaScript等。
3. 掌握框架核心概念
Spring Framework:学习Spring的核心特性,如依赖注入(DI)、面向切面编程(AOP)等。
Hibernate:学习对象关系映射(ORM)的基本概念,掌握HQL和Criteria查询。
MyBatis:学习SQL映射文件、Mapper接口等。
4. 实践项目
简单项目:通过构建简单的用户注册和登录系统等小项目,巩固所学知识。
进阶项目:尝试基于Spring Boot的博客系统等大型项目,提高实战能力。
5. 学习资源
推荐书籍:《Spring实战》、《Hibernate入门到精通》等。
在线资源:GitHub、Stack Overflow、CSDN等。
总结
Java Web开发框架是构建Web应用的重要工具。通过本文的攻略,您可以轻松入门Java Web开发框架,提高开发效率。希望本文能对您的学习之路有所帮助。